As Legal Operations Manager, you'll be the connective tissue of the Legal team — keeping our systems, vendors, finances, and workflows running smoothly so our attorneys can focus on high-value legal work. You will independently own and continuously improve legal operations workflows, systems, and processes, driving measurable efficiency, cost, and quality outcomes across the function. You'll own our legal operations infrastructure end-to-end, from e-billing and outside counsel management to contract systems and knowledge management. This is a high-visibility, high-ownership role for someone who is as comfortable diving into a billing audit as they are imagining how AI can reshape how a legal team operates.
